LRI Investments LLC lowered its holdings in shares of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F (NYSEARCA:DFAC – Free Report) by 0.7% during the third qu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 2,381,322 shares of the company’s stock after selling 16,333 shares during the period.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F comprises 6.5% of LRI Investments LLC’s portfolio, making the stock its 2nd largest holding. LRI Investments LLC owned approximately 0.24% of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F worth $91,848,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F Profile
The Dimensional U.S. Core Equity 2 ETF (DFAC)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in total market equity. The fund actively selects US equities of all sizes with a tilt toward small-cap companies, seeking to provide long-term capital appreciation. DFAC was launched on Oct 4, 2007 and is managed by Dimensional.
